In our complex world, it's easy for modern Latter-day Saint women to feel they don't fit the mold, especially in a culture that often focuses on traditional values and picture-perfect families. A Place to Belong is filled with distinctive stories written by thirty-three modern women of faith who show from their own lives that there's more than one way to be a believing and contributing woman in The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. This collection celebrates the diverse lives that women lead and how they navigate their twin commitments to women's issues and to their faith. For some people, faith and feminism may seem incompatible, yet A Place to Belong illustrated how they can actually complement each other. Topics include: Doing Truth Divine Identity Unity in Sisterhood Divinity in Motherhood Career and Family Triumph Over Trials Continued Education Learning by Study and Also by Faith Daughters of the Covenant Comfort in Christ
